The IANA section customarily gets removed when all it has is "this
document requires no IANA actions", purely to increase readability.
Documents that require IANA actions do keep the section when published.
The same is true for SCTP-AUTH. I hadn't realized that has the same
problem and I didn't see an email on the list about this, but the
IANA section must remain in place there, too.
